Malcolm SidneyNEWTONPassed peacefully in Tŷ Olwen Hospice, Morriston, on the 21st of July 2026, aged 87. Beloved husband to Anne (Nan), father to Séan, Malcolm, and Natalie. Grandfather to Rachel and Leo, father-in-law to Caroline. Loving brother to the late Averil and uncle to Paul, Alison, Cathy and the late Heather.

Funeral will be held at the Sacred Heart Church, Morriston on Wednesday 19th of August at 11am.

Service Live Stream: bit.ly/4gapQ0x

Family flowers only please. Donations in lieu of flowers, if so desired, can be made to Tŷ Olwen Hospice
